ACLU Alleges Inmate Abuse, Calls for Sheriff Baca to Resign

Is there "pervasive abuse" going on inside our jails? That's the accusation levied by the American Civil Liberties Union in a new report that targets Los Angeles County Sheriff Lee Baca, and calls for his resignation. "Sheriff Baca bears ultimate responsibility for the horrific details we uncovered compiling this report and must step down," said Peter Eliasberg, legal director for the American Civil Liberties Union. more ›

LAPD & Central American Police Training Combats International Gang Violence

American and Central American law enforcement authorities collaborate today to defend citizens against gang violence. Dozens of Central American police officers, according to CBS LA, gathered in the Southland to train with the LAPD on battling gang crimes on an international level. more ›

We're Not In Hollywood Anymore: Actors Jake Gyllenhaal & Michael Peña Encounter L.A. Gang Violence

Actors Jake Gyllenhaal and Michael Peña witnessed real-life gang violence yesterday while researching roles for the upcoming cop drama flick, End of Watch. While accompanying LAPD 77th Street Division police officers on a police cruise, the men responded to the scene of an alleged gang shooting in South Los Angeles at the intersection of Second Avenue and West 57th Street around 11:30pm, as reported by KTLA. more ›

Funeral for Jamiel Shaw Today at 11am

Jamiel Shaw, a 17-year-old boy who was shot to death by gang members on March 2, will be buried this morning at 11 a.m. The burial will follow a funeral at West Angeles Church of God in Christ. more ›

6-Year-Old Boy Shot in Family Car

While riding with his family yesterday afternoon through the Harbor Gateway neighborhood, a 6-year-old boy was shot in the head. He is in critical condition. more ›
